Tyranitar@ Chople Berry
Sandstream
EV’s: 252 HP / 200 SpD / 48 SpA / 8 Spe
Sassy
Stealth Rock
Fire Blast
Crunch
Ice Beam

Tyranitar will be the obvious lead to get sandstorm going and to set Stealth Rock up right away. Fire Blast counters any steal types like Ferratorn or Skarmory that try to wall.

Magnezone @ Light Clay
Magnet Pull
EV's: 252 Hp / 96 Def / 162 SpD
Calm
Light Screen
Reflect
Thunder Wave
Volt Charge

Magnezone will lead the team and set up Light Screen and Reflect before switching out with Volt Change to Hippowdon. It will also cripple sweepers with Thunder Wave.



Hippowdon@ Leftovers
Sandstream
EV’s: 252 HP / 252 Def / 4 SpD
Impish
Earthquake
Stealth Rock
Slack Off
Ice Fang

Hippowdon will be the one Magnezone switches out with to get the sandstorm going. Once in she'll set up SR and just wall any physical attackers. She'll also be the counter for Excadrill. Ice Fang can pop any balloon and help some against dragons.
